ABOUT THE CAMPUS & COLLEGE:
• Cyberdrome (computers with Internet access)
• 140 seat theater/cinema and conference hall
• TV-Room
• Library
• Café with condiment bar and terrace seating
• Fitness/recreation room
• Interior courtyards with shaded terraces
• Large sunning deck over looking Mederatainen with shower
• Volleyball/basketball court
• On-site nurse
• Washing machines, dryers, ironing room. There is a dry cleaner outside the front gate of the Campus.
• Protected free off street parking on campus if you rent a car
• Public telephones you can use if you don’t have access to a cell or the proper sim card.
• 220 seat capacity dining hall: Meals are served in the campus dining room. Main dishes and desserts are served by waitresses and a salad-bar is open during the meal.
• Administrative services provided: reception,
maintenance, housekeeping, foodservice, etc.
